The genesis of Piel Script represents a paradigm shift in the practice of type design, shifting the focus from corporate branding to ontological identity. Born from the observation of users who sought fonts like Burgues Script as a means to commemorate life milestones on their own skin, Piel Script establishes itself as a formal response to the need for a typeface that can bear the emotional weight of a tattoo. Alejandro Paul proposes a calligraphic style that abandons the coldness of administrative documents to embrace the sinuousness of the skin. Academically, the typeface is a study of embodied typography, where the message ceases to be external information and becomes a biological and biographical component of the wearer.
